Transaction 55d03d6d94d84db64e9cb1930768a9c9287364842f399fc8291bf2e737eafb5e

block
c5be28c5e5e8bd81732c02a4f71cfd031d2286a25f19e24466cbbd0f377aaeb1

1 Input

23 Outputs